I looked into doing a forged shortblock w/ centrifugal supercharger versus the Cobra swap and it is very comparable in overall cost. The Cobra driveline will run me about $6,500 and the installation, w/ any misc. pieces included by the installer, will be $4,000-$5,000. When this is complete and I can sell my engine and transmission that has only 25k miles on it leaving the total cost in the neighborhood of $8,000.
